The LNBH24DEMOBOARD from STMicroelectronics is an exemplary demonstration board designed for evaluating the capabilities of the LNBH24, a highly integrated monolithic voltage regulator and interface IC. This product is particularly tailored for direct broadcasting satellite (DBS) converters and is an ideal solution for advanced satellite set-top box systems and applications.
Key Features
- High-Efficiency Design: The LNBH24DEMOBOARD boasts a high-efficiency step-up converter, ensuring minimal power loss and enhanced performance for satellite receiver systems.
- Integrated DiSEqC Interface: It comes with a built-in DiSEqC 2.x interface that facilitates bi-directional communication in multi-satellite systems, allowing for seamless control of satellite dishes and switches.
- Comprehensive Protection Circuits: The board includes over-temperature, over-current, and over-voltage protection features, ensuring the longevity and reliability of the product under various operating conditions.
- Adjustable Output Voltage: Users can configure the output voltage to fit specific requirements, making the LNBH24DEMOBOARD a versatile tool for different LNB configurations.
Applications
The LNBH24DEMOBOARD is ideally suited for a range of satellite communication applications, including:
- Satellite set-top boxes
- Direct-to-home (DTH) systems
- Multi-satellite dish systems
- DBS converter systems
